1. Build a Profile That Shows Your True Self
Your profile is the first impression you give to potential matches. For wheelchair users, highlighting your personality, interests, and accessibility needs can attract the right people and filter out those who aren’t a good fit.
- Choose photos that reflect daily life. Include a clear headshot, a picture of you enjoying a hobby (like painting in a studio or playing adaptive basketball), and a photo that shows your wheelchair in a positive light.
- Write a bio that’s honest and upbeat. Mention your passions, what you’re looking for, and any accessibility preferences. Example: “I love cooking vegan meals, exploring city parks with my electric wheelchair, and chatting over coffee.”
- Add keywords. Phrases like “wheelchair user,” “accessible dates,” and “adventure seeker” help the matching algorithm find compatible partners.

3. Spot and Avoid Common Online Dating Pitfalls
Ghosting, breadcrumbing, and “benching” are common frustrations. Recognizing the signs early saves time and emotional energy.
- Ghosting: Suddenly stops responding without explanation.
- Breadcrumbing: Sends occasional, vague messages to keep you interested without committing.
- Benching: Keeps you as a backup while dating others.
Pro Tip: If a conversation stalls for more than three days after a promising exchange, politely ask for clarification. A respectful answer often reveals whether the person is truly interested.
Quick Checklist for Red Flags
- Vague profile details – No specific interests or photos.
- Reluctance to video chat – Avoids face‑to‑face interaction.
- Requests for money or personal data – Immediate warning sign.
When you encounter these, consider ending the conversation and moving on. Olgalove’s report and block tools make it simple to protect yourself.
4. Use Inclusive Communication Techniques
Effective communication goes beyond texting. For wheelchair users, it’s helpful to be clear about accessibility needs early on, while also keeping the conversation fun and flirty.
- Ask open‑ended questions. “What’s your favorite accessible park in the city?” invites detailed answers.
- Share your needs casually. “I love trying new cafés that have a ramp and wide doors—do you have any favorites?”
- Set expectations for the first meet‑up. Suggest a location you know is wheelchair‑friendly, like a coffee shop with a ramp or a museum with elevators.
